How IMI positions for growth
IMI describes itself as an engineering group focused on motion and fluid control solutions, targeting sectors such as energy, process industries, life sciences and factory automation. Its strategy centers on higher-margin, mission-critical applications rather than commoditized components.
The group has, in recent years, emphasized portfolio discipline, disposing of non-core activities and reinvesting in niches where it can sustain pricing power and differentiation. Management also stresses recurring aftermarket and service revenues to smooth the cycle over time.
Long-term strategy and margin ambition
Strategically, IMI has been steering capital toward faster-growing segments like life sciences, clean energy and advanced manufacturing, while still serving traditional industrial and energy customers. The aim is a mix that can support mid-cycle revenue growth and structurally higher margins.
Cost discipline, selective bolt-on acquisitions and operational excellence programs are key levers in this plan. Over a multi-year horizon, the company argues that these actions can underpin an improving return on capital profile while maintaining a conservative balance sheet.
How the company makes money
IMI generates most of its revenue by designing and supplying specialized valves, actuators and control systems that regulate the flow of liquids and gases in complex industrial processes. Its solutions often sit at critical points in pipelines, production lines or medical equipment.

Key facts on IMI stock
- Company: IMI plc
- ISIN: GB00B1905F76
- Ticker: IMI
- Venue: London Stock Exchange
- Sector / Industry: Industrials / Industrial machinery and equipment
